How did Woodlands Singapore get its name?

Comprising Woodlands, Admiralty and Marsiling estates, the town was named Woodlands as it gave the appearance of a heavily-wooded area when viewed from the Johor side of the Straits. In the 1970s and 1980s, kampungs in the area were relocated to make way for industrialisation and the development of Woodlands Town.
